Alno – World Leader in Bathroom Fixtures

Alno is one of the world’s leading manufacturers of bathroom fixtures, kitchen fixtures and cabinet hardware.  Their superior products can be found across the globe, being sold and celebrated in Spain, Germany, Italy, Belgium, Austria and beyond.
